Destinations and day trips from Lens: what to explore nearby

Lens serves as a gateway to a cluster of unforgettable destinations in Valais. The region is famous for its sunlit vineyards, dramatic mountain scenery, and thermal baths—perfect for a family vacation or a romantic escape. Here are some places and experiences that pair beautifully with studio accommodation in Lens:

  • Crans-Montana: A world-renowned ski area and summer resort about a short drive or scenic train ride away. In winter, families find gentle slopes and well-run ski schools, while summer visitors enjoy hiking, biking, and golf on high-altitude courses with panoramic views.
  • Sierre and the Wine Route: Known as the “Gateway to Valais," Sierre offers a charming old town center and easy access to the Valais wine route. Day trips include visits to local vineyards, wine tastings, and vineyard cafés—perfect for mellow afternoons after a day of outdoor activities.
  • Sion and the surrounding Valais towns: A wealth of cultural experiences, including medieval castles, museums, and traditional markets, all within a comfortable drive from Lens. Sion’s old town and cathedral area provide a pleasant day of exploration with lots of photo-worthy spots.
  • Lac de Géronde and lakeside strolls: A family-friendly outdoor area near Sierre with walking paths, picnic spots, and gentle leasure activities by the water. It’s an ideal half-day plan when you want to balance activity with relaxation.
  • Leukerbad and thermal baths: A classic Valais experience, Leukerbad offers thermal bathing and wellness activities in a high-altitude setting. This makes for a fantastic day trip from Lens, combining outdoor scenery with indoor relaxation.
  • The Aletsch Arena and nearby valleys: For families who crave longer hikes and jaw-dropping Alpine scenery, day trips into the broader Valais landscape deliver unforgettable photos and fresh mountain air.

Winter: snow, slopes, and sledding magic

Winter in the Valais region brings excellent skiing options for families and beginner and intermediate skiers alike. Close to Lens, Crans-Montana offers gentle beginner runs and a well-organized ski school for children, as well as longer advanced runs for more experienced skiers. The area also features scenic gondola rides, snowshoe trails, and easy sledding hills that are popular with families. Off the slopes, you can explore cozy après-ski spots that serve Swiss fondue and raclette, ideal for warming up after a day in the cold. If you prefer a gentler winter experience, winter markets and festive lights around Sierre and Sion provide a charming, low-key holiday atmosphere that complements any vacation rental stay.

Getting there and getting around: plan your transport with ease

Reaching Lens and navigating the surrounding Valais region is straightforward thanks to efficient Swiss transport networks. The closest absorbing hubs are the towns of Sierre and Sion, both offering railway connections that link Lens to major Swiss cities and regional attractions. For travelers who prefer train travel, consider a route that arrives at Sierre or Sion, then continue by local bus or taxi to Lens. The bus network in the region is reliable and well-coordinated with train schedules, making day trips to Crans-Montana and Sierre convenient even for travelers who do not rent a car.

If you drive, Lens is accessible via well-maintained mountain roads. Parking in the village is usually straightforward, and many studio accommodations either include parking or offer a nearby spot. For those planning longer stays, car-free days are feasible by using the efficient public transit system, which is especially convenient for families with children or anyone who prefers to minimize driving in the Swiss Alps.
